引用本文: | 黄小军,马满好,邱涤珊,等.电子侦察卫星联合侦察的混合调度算法.[J].国防科技大学学报,2011,33(1):132-137.[点击复制] |
HUANG Xiaojun,MA Manhao,QIU Dishan,et al.Soving the Cooperative Reconnaissance of Electronic Reconnaissance Satellite with a Hybrid Scheduling Algorithm[J].Journal of National University of Defense Technology,2011,33(1):132-137[点击复制] |
|
|
|
本文已被:浏览 7305次 下载 6099次 |
电子侦察卫星联合侦察的混合调度算法 |
黄小军, 马满好, 邱涤珊, 祝江汉 |
(国防科技大学 C4ISR技术国防科技重点实验室,湖南 长沙 410073)
|
摘要: |
针对电子侦察卫星的使用约束,及不同任务的调度需求,建立了电子侦察卫星联合侦察的多目标混合整数规划模型。利用进化算法的全局搜索能力和变邻域搜索的局部优化能力,提出了一种多目标进化算法和变邻域搜索相结合两阶段混合调度算法MOEA-VNS。针对问题多时间窗组合优化特点,设计了进化算子与邻域移动算子,在确保解多样性的同时使算法得到的非劣解集尽可能接近问题的Pareto最优集。仿真实验表明,MOEA-VNS能有效解决电子侦察卫星联合侦察调度问题。 |
关键词: 混合整数规划 多目标进化算法 变邻域搜索 卫星调度 |
DOI: |
投稿日期:2010-05-11 |
基金项目:国家安全重大基础研究资助项目(6136101) |
|
Soving the Cooperative Reconnaissance of Electronic Reconnaissance Satellite with a Hybrid Scheduling Algorithm |
HUANG Xiaojun, MA Manhao, QIU Dishan, ZHU Jianghan |
(National Key Laboratory of Information Systems Engineering, National Univ. of Defense Technology, Changsha 410073, China)
|
Abstract: |
Taking the capabilities and usage restrictions of the electronic reconnaissance satellite (ERS) as well as the scheduling requirement of different tasks into account, a multi-objective mixed integer programming model for ERS cooperative reconnaissance problem (ERSCRP) was presented. Then a hybrid algorithm named MOEA-VNS was put forward. MOEA-VNS made full use of the outstanding global search capability of multi-objective evolutionary algorithm (MOEA) and the local search performance of variable neighborhood search (VNS). Taking advantage of the combination characteristic of multiple reconnaissance windows, the evolutionary operators and the neighborhood search operators were designed, which not only ensured the diversity of the non-dominated solutions acquired by MOEA-VNS, but also made them as close to the Pareto optimal solutions of the ERSCRP as possible. The experiment results show that MOEA-VNS can solve the problem effectively. |
Keywords: mixed integer programming multi-objective evolutionary algorithm variable neighborhood search satellite scheduling |
|
|
|
|
|